What moves the Cardano rate
Staking rewards come from new token issuance plus a share of network fees, divided among everyone staking. When more of the supply is staked, each staker gets a smaller slice. The rate you are quoted today is not a promise for next year.
Native, liquid, or exchange staking
Native delegation pays the full rate minus a validator commission, typically 5 to 10%. Liquid staking wraps your stake in a tradable token so you skip the unbonding wait. Exchange staking is the simplest but keeps 10 to 25% of the rewards and custody of your coins.
Frequently asked questions
- How much does Cardano staking pay?
- Typical native staking pays about 2.8% APR, which is 2.84% APY with daily compounding. 1,000 ADA staked for five years grows to about 1,150 ADA at that rate.
- How long does it take to unstake ADA?
- Cardano has no unbonding period. Delegated ADA stays liquid in your wallet.

- Does the calculator include price changes?
- No. It counts tokens. Enter a price to see a USD figure at today's price, but remember the token price will move far more than the reward rate.
